Let's get started....
I'm sure most of your have a collection of ornaments, Unless you are newly married, then your probably have more than you can use.....maybe I'm just telling on myself.
Spread the branches of the tree evenly, filling any holes. The first layer are the lights. I like the look of clear lights so that the colors of your ornaments are highlighted. Make sure to string them along the inner branches as well as the outside branches. ( Chan gives lessons in this. It drives her 'OCD self' crazy to see wires)
Next comes your garland, ribbon, or any string of trim that you have. Add all of your filler ornaments, to both the inner and outer branches, spacing them evenly. Remember that layering is important to a well decorated tree, so add them all!
And now come your special ornaments...those with glitz & bling, or cool shapes and textures!
